/* MAIN LAYOUT HotelSystems.pl */

a { color: #6F2222; text-decoration:none; }
a:hover { color: #9F4545; text-decoration: none; }
a img { border:none; }
input.text, div.hs div.baner div.f input {background:white!important;	border:1px solid #59514e;	color:#444;	float:left;	font-size:10px;	line-height:14px;	margin:0;	padding:2px 0;	text-align:left;	vertical-align:middle;	width:70px;	text-align:center}

body {
	background:#320c0b;
	font:normal 14px/20px "Times New Roman", Times, serif;
	color:#4c0006;
}

.centerDiv { width:1254px; margin:0 auto}

#shadL { float:left; width:10px; height:400px; background:url(/pub/perlakarkonoszy/img/shadL.png) no-repeat center 150px}
#shadR { float:left; width:10px; height:400px; background:url(/pub/perlakarkonoszy/img/shadR.png) no-repeat center 150px}

#centerSite {float:left; width:1234px; }
	#bodyBG1 { float:left; width:1234px; background:url(/pub/perlakarkonoszy/img/topBG.gif) no-repeat center top;}
	#bodyBG2 { float:left; width:1234px; background:url(/pub/perlakarkonoszy/img/centerBG.gif) repeat-y center 150px}
	#bodyBG3 { float:left; width:1234px; background:url(/pub/perlakarkonoszy/img/bottomBG.png) no-repeat center bottom;}




#header_L { float:left; width:170px; height:470px; background:url(/pub/perlakarkonoszy/img/boxUp.png) no-repeat center bottom}
	#logoHld {	float:left;	position:relative; left:-44px; top:6px}
		#logo {	position:absolute;}
		#titleLogo {position:absolute;	left:50px;	top:-600px;	z-index:1}
	#fl_NAV_replace {width:170px; padding-top:108px; float:left} 
		#mainMenuHld { float:left; width:150px; height:356px}


#header_R { width:1064px; float:left; height:474px;position:relative; overflow:hidden; background:url(/pub/perlakarkonoszy/img/header_R.png) no-repeat right bottom;}
	#mainTitle { z-index:10; position:absolute; bottom:20px; left:4px; height:45px; width:600px; background:#0066CC; background:url(/pub/perlakarkonoszy/img/titleBG.png) no-repeat left center;}
	#langsHld {background:transparent url(/pub/perlakarkonoszy/img/flagBG.png) repeat-y scroll right top;position:absolute;right:6px;top:20px;width:44px;z-index:10;}	
		#langs {float:right;padding:5px 0;width:20px;}
		#langs a {float:left;width:100%;}
	
	#headerReplaceFL {width:100%; float:left; position:absolute;  left:0; top:3px; z-index:7}
	#headerReplaceFL img { float:left; margin-top:113px}
		
#middle { width:100%; float:left;}
	#shadowLeft {}
	#pageHld { float:left; width:100%}
		#page {float:left; width:100%; }
			#topPage { float:left; width:100%; display:none}
			#pageContent {  float:right; width:100%;}
				#mainPage { float:left; width:100%; background:url(/pub/perlakarkonoszy/img/mainPage.png) repeat-y right top}
					#mainPage .col {float:left}
					#mainPage .colSpacer { float:left; width:20px; height:300px; line-height:300px;}
					#mainPage .colIn { float:right;}
					#mainPage #col0 { width:170px;}
					#mainPage #col0 .colIn {  width:100%}
					#mainPage #col1 { width:854px;}
					#mainPage #col1 .colIn {  width:100%;}
					#mainPage #col2 { width:170px; float:right}
					#mainPage #col2 .colIn {  width:100%}
			#underPage {float:left; width:100%; height:15px; line-height:15px }
	#shadowRight {}
#footer { width:100%; float:left; padding:0; font-size:12px!important; line-height:18px; color:#E1C16E;}
	#footerIn { float:left; width:100%;}
	#contactDet { float:left; width:1110px;text-align:center; color:#621517 }
	#contactDet ul { width:100%}
	#contactDet ul li{ display:inline; background:url(/pub/perlakarkonoszy/img/bull-blue.png) no-repeat right center; padding:0 25px 0 4px;; float:left}
	#contactDet ul li.last { background:none}
	#contactDet ul li a {font:normal 12px/15px Trajan Pro,"Times New Roman",Tahoma,Serif; color:#9a7d53; text-transform:uppercase}
	#contactDet ul li a:hover {color:#FFF}
	a#hs_link { margin-top:4px; float:left; width:120px; height:9px; background:url(/pub/perlakarkonoszy/img/hs.png) no-repeat center top; text-indent:-9999px; text-align:left}
	a#hs_link:hover { background-position:center bottom}

/*MENU*/

#mainMenuHld ul {padding:0px;margin:0px;width:100%;list-style:none;text-align:right; margin:0 auto}
#mainMenuHld ul li {padding:0px;margin:0px;float:left; width:100%}
#mainMenuHld ul li a {font:normal 13px/35px  Trajan Pro,Tahoma,Serif;color:#cdcdcd;}
#mainMenuHld ul li a:hover{color:#ffb15e}

/* SEC NAV */
#secNav { width:100%; float:left; background:url(/pub/perlakarkonoszy/img/secNav.png) no-repeat 5px center;}
#secNav ul {}
#secNav  ul li {padding:0 38px 0 0;margin:0px; display:inline; float:left; background:url(/pub/perlakarkonoszy/img/bull-blueBig.png) no-repeat right center}
#secNav  ul li.active a {font-weight:bold!important;}
#secNav  ul li.last { background:none; padding:0!important}
#secNav  ul li a {font:normal 16px/35px  "Times New Roman", Times, serif;color:#7e1f1f;}
#secNav ul li a:hover { color:#9F3B3B} 

/* MAIN NEWS */

#news { padding-top:0}
    .news { float:left; width:100%; padding:6px 0}
    .news span { width:100%; float:left; font-style:italic; color:#d9cbb0; font-size:11px; font-family:Tahoma}
    .news a { padding:0!important}
        .news_zajawka {display:none}
        .newsMore { display:none }
    #showAllNews { color:#d9cbb0;font-size:11px}
    #showAllNews:hover { color:#FFF; text-decoration:none; }

/* SEC CONTENT */

#secContent { float:right; width:100%; padding:0 0 12px 0;}
#secContent h2 {width:100%}
    #secText { float:left; width:100%; padding:10px 0 0 0; background:#E1C16E}
    #secText strong {}
    #secText h3 { text-transform:uppercase; color:#8F0303}
    #secText h3, #secText h4 { font-weight:bold; font-size:12px; line-height:18px; padding:3px 0;}
    #secText ul { padding:5px 10px;; list-style-type:disc;}
	#secText p { padding:3px 0}
	#secText ul li { margin-left:15px; }
#secMinHeight { float:left; width:5px; height:182px; line-height:182px}

/* BOX */

.box { float:left; width:155px; padding:0;}
	.boxIn { float:right; width:140px;}
	#col2 .boxIn { float:left;}
    .box_desc { float:left; width:100%}
    .box_desc a{}
    .box_desc a:hover{}

.box a {color:#FFF}  
.box a:hover {color:#EFEFEF;}

#col0 .box {background:url(/pub/perlakarkonoszy/img/boxUp.png) no-repeat center top} 
#col2 .box { padding:0 0 20px 0; float:right} 

.boxY .boxIn {background:url(/pub/perlakarkonoszy/img/boxY.png) no-repeat center top}
.boxR .boxIn {background:url(/pub/perlakarkonoszy/img/boxR.png) no-repeat center top}
.boxDR .boxIn {background:url(/pub/perlakarkonoszy/img/boxDR.png) no-repeat center top}

.boxPromo { background:none}
.boxPromo .box_desc a, .boxGal .box_desc a, .rez_box .box_desc a { float:left; width:100%; text-align:center; height:88px} 
.boxPromo .box_desc a img, .boxGal .box_desc a img, .rez_box .box_desc a img { margin-top:5px} 
.boxGal .box_desc a {} 
.rez_box .box_desc a {} 
.boxKontakt { text-align: center; color:#f4d992; font-size:12px; line-height:16px; margin-top:25px;}
.boxKontakt .boxIn { background:url(/pub/perlakarkonoszy/img/boxDown.png) no-repeat center bottom; padding:15px 0}

/* RESERVE BOX */
.rezTitle { position:relative; top:-82px}
.rezTitle a { width:100%; padding:0!important; color:#6a0101 !important }
.rez_box .box_desc {height:87px !important;overflow:hidden;}

/* Newsletter BOX */
.newsletter_box .inner {	padding:5px; padding-left:15px; padding-right:15px; }
.newsletter_box {}
    #newsletter_email { margin-top:2px; margin-right:5px}
.newsletter_box a { float:left;	width:80px;	height:18px;overflow:hidden;line-height:18px;text-align:center;cursor:pointer;color:white;background:url('/pub/perlakarkonoszy/img/allPackages.png') no-repeat center top;text-decoration:none;text-align:center;font-size:10px;text-transform:uppercase}
.newsletter_box a:hover {  background-position:center bottom}

/* HOME OFFERS */
#homeOffers { width:100%; float:left; overflow:hidden}
#homeOffers .inner { float:left; width:890px;}


/* SYFr */

.flash_white, .flash_white a, .flash_white_R, .flash_white_R a {
	font-family: Trajan Pro, Tahoma, Serif;
	color:#4d0103;
	font-weight:normal;
	font-size:11px;
	line-height:12px;
	height:22px;
	float:left;
	width:100%;
	text-align:center
}

.flash_MainTlt {font-family: Trajan Pro, Tahoma, Serif;
	color:#4d0103!important;
	font-weight:normal;
	font-size:26px;
	line-height:43px!important;
	height:43px!important;
	float:right;
	width:585px;
	text-align:left}

.flash_white_R, .flash_white_R a{color:#E1C16E; font-size:13px;}

.sIFR-active .flash_white {  
        visibility: hidden;
        font-size:12px  
}  

.sIFR-active .flash_white_R {  
        visibility: hidden;
        font-size:14px  
}  

.sIFR-active .flash_MainTlt {  
        visibility: hidden;
        font-size:32px  
}  

/* end SYFr */



/* ONLY FOR SEC */

/******************** SUBMENU *******************************/

#secOffers .offer { width:195px; padding-top:6px }
#secOffers div.oferRel {height:80px;width:195px;}
#secOffers div.offer div.name, #secOffers div.offer div.name table, #secOffers div.offer div.name tabl td { height:20px; font-size:10px; line-height:20px; width:195px; background-repeat:repeat}
#secOffers div.offer div.btn { width:65px; line-height:16px; height:16px}
#secOffers div.offer div.info { width:130px; line-height:16px; height:16px} 
#secOffers .showAllOffer { color:#544236; font-weight:normal; width:100%; text-align:left; margin-top:6px}

/* TABLE */

#secText table {
border-collapse:collapse;
border-color:#AF8D57;
border-style:solid;
border-width:1px;
font-size:14px;
margin:10px 0;
width:100%;
}
#secText table td, #secText table th {
border-bottom:1px solid #AF8D57;
border-left:1px solid #AF8D57;
padding:5px;
text-align:center;
}
#secText table td {
background:#E3C076 none repeat scroll 0 0;
}
#secText table th {
background:#DFB97D none repeat scroll 0 0;
}
#secText table tr:hover td, #secText table tr:hover th {
background:#CFAF69 none repeat scroll 0 0 !important;}



/* ROOM PAGE */
.roomBox { width:100%;background:url(/pub/perlakarkonoszy/img/roomBox.png) no-repeat center top; padding:5px 0; float:left; height:125px}
	.roomTitle { float:left;height:125px; width:178px; overflow:hidden}
	.roomTitle h2 { float:left;margin-top:26px}
	.roomImg { float:left;height:125px; width:310px} 
	.roomDesc { float:left;height:82px; width:345px; font-size:13px; }
	.roomMore { float:right;height:25px; width:60px; font-size:12px; line-height:15px; position:relative}
	.roomMore a {float:right;height:25px; width:100%;left:0; top:0; position:absolute; z-index:5;background:url(/pub/perlakarkonoszy/img/blank.gif) repeat center top; text-indent:-9999px}
	.roomMore h3 {float:right;height:25px; width:100%;left:0; top:0; position:absolute; z-index:2;}

.pobotoweNav li { padding-right:33px!important}
.pobotoweNav {width:100%; overflow:hidden}
#catPakiety {width:900px; float:left}

.pobotoweNav .catOf_all {background:none!important; padding-right:0!important}
.catOf_all a { font-size:19px!important;}
	
	
	

.gimg {	
	background:#CCAC63 none repeat scroll 0 0;
	float:left;
	margin-bottom:11px;
margin-right:16px;
padding:1px;
}

.gimg a { float:left; width:100%}

.gimg img {
	border:solid 1px #B3A7A0;
	padding:0px;
	background-color:white;

}	
